Springhill Suites By Marriott San Diego Carlsbad
33.156409, -117.350549Featuring a safe deposit box, a parking lot and a vending machine throughout the property, Springhill Suites By Marriott San Diego Carlsbad offers budget accommodation next to Carlsbad Children's Museum. It has 104 rooms on 3 floors.
Location
It is 0.2 miles from the center of Carlsbad. Hosp Grove Park is situated only 1.5 miles away. Calavera Hills Community Park is also located near the hotel. It is less than 5 minutes’ walk from Coaster Carlsbad Village train station.
Rooms
All rooms are fitted with free Wi-Fi and a sitting area. All units have an en suite bathroom, a majority with a hairdryer and toiletries.
Eat & Drink
Guests can enjoy a continental breakfast every morning at the lobby. The lounge bar serves a wide range of coffee and tea. Harbor Fish Cafe, Sub Zero Nitrogen Ice Cream and 7-Eleven are about a 5-minute walk away.
Leisure
Other facilities include the outdoor swimming pool.
Internet
Wireless internet is available in the entire hotel for free.
Guest Parking
Public parking is possible on site (reservation might be needed) at USD 18 per day.
